What is this page showing me?

  wong4   jyutping
  huang2   pinyin
[1] yellow [2] a Chinese family name [3] Kangxi radical 201

Stroke count: 12
Level: 1
Radical: (#201)

This character is used in both Cantonese and Mandarin/Standard written Chinese.
黃 / 黄

detail  wong4 gwaa1  huang2 gua5 = cucumber
detail  wong4 gam1  huang2 jin1 = gold; Golden; slang for excrement
detail  wong4 sik1  huang2 se4 = yellow colour ; erotic, pornographic
detail  wong4 dau6*2  huang2 dou4 = soybean; soya bean
detail  saam1 jan4 jat1 tiu4 sam1 wong4 tou2 bin3 sing4 gam1  san1 ren2 yi4 tiao2 xin1 huang2 tu3 bian4 cheng2 jin1 = Three men of one heart can transform yellow earth into gold
detail  wong4 jau4  huang2 you2 = butter
detail  jan4 zou6 wong4 jau4  ren2 zao4 huang2 you2 = margarine
detail  wong4 lei4   = pineapple
detail  wong4 ho4  huang2 he2 = Yellow River; Huang River
detail  wong4 ngaa4 baak6   = napa cabbage; chinese cabbage

Showing all 5 examples containing 黃
detail 請勿超越!
Please stand behind the yellow line!
detail 現在流行事物時候成為明日黃花
What is fashionable now will be passe after some time.
detail audio 人哋重係黃花閨女
She's still a young and unmarried girl!
detail 目前金融海嘯可能黃金復興契機
This economic tsunami could well be the turning point for gold to be fashionable again.
detail 近來傳出流言蜚語老闆畀人黃腳雞
Recently there has been all these slanderous tales about the boss being blackmailed for having some extra-marital affair.
